山东首次下达“揭榜挂帅”省级地方标准立项计划
Da Zhong Ri Bao· 2025-09-07 01:00
Core Insights - The provincial market supervision bureau has issued a notification regarding the second batch of local standard plans for 2025, focusing on supporting national strategic initiatives and high-quality development in key industries [1] - This is the first time the "reveal and take charge" approach has been applied to provincial local standard projects, with 19 projects covering emerging fields such as green environmental protection, new energy, and health care [1] Group 1: Standardization Initiatives - The "reveal and take charge" approach aims to guide technical institutions, research institutes, and universities to address challenges in developing local standards in core areas and key links, injecting standardized momentum into the upgrade of key industries and improvement of people's livelihoods [1] - The projects were identified through a comprehensive survey and public solicitation, highlighting their necessity and urgency in relevant fields [1] Group 2: Specific Projects - In the field of industrial intelligence, a project titled "Guidelines for the Application of Intelligent Inspection Model Technology in Power Transmission and Transformation" has been initiated to standardize model recognition and detection accuracy and speed, enhancing the efficiency of intelligent inspection robots [1] - In the health care sector, a project for "Standards for Unaccompanied Care Services in Medical Institutions" aims to standardize the process of unaccompanied care services, improving patient experience [1] - In the realm of government services, a project for "Public Data 'One Person One File' and 'One Enterprise One File' Data Standards" has been established to ensure the timeliness and accuracy of data collection, supporting the construction of a "No Proof Province" and the reform of "Efficiently Completing One Thing" [1] Group 3: Future Directions - The provincial market supervision bureau will continue to strengthen coordination with relevant departments, enhance the management of standard formulation cycles, and ensure the high-quality completion of key field standard development [2]

市场监管总局发布食品掺杂掺假检验方法“揭榜挂帅”榜单
Zhong Guo Xin Wen Wang· 2025-08-28 02:19
Core Viewpoint - The State Administration for Market Regulation has released a list of food adulteration testing methods for 2025, inviting research units to participate in developing solutions to address significant challenges in food safety testing [1] Group 1: Focus Areas of Testing - The initiative targets three major technical challenges in detecting food adulteration: 1. Identification and quantification of animal-derived substances in meat products, such as detecting duck meat in lamb [1] 2. Identification and quantification of other oils in edible vegetable oils, for example, measuring soybean oil mixed with peanut oil [1] 3. Quantification of genetically modified components in edible vegetable oils, such as measuring genetically modified soybean oil in soybean oil [1] Group 2: Importance and Challenges - Food adulteration is a prevalent issue in food safety that attracts significant consumer attention [1] - The technical difficulty in accurately detecting these adulterations arises from the high similarity in chemical compositions of similar food products, making it challenging to extract and test genetic information after processing [1] - Currently, there are no established standard testing methods globally for these issues [1] Group 3: Strategic Approach - The State Administration for Market Regulation aims to lead the development of testing methods through technological innovation and encourages societal resources to participate in the research and development of these methods [1] - The goal is to effectively address the technical challenges of food adulteration testing and ensure the safety of food consumed by the public [1]

【西安】优化“揭榜挂帅”机制 加速“双链”融合
Shan Xi Ri Bao· 2025-08-06 00:38
Core Points - Xi'an has revised the "Ranking and Command" system for technology projects to enhance the role of technology in driving innovation in key industries [1] - The revised measures focus on key industrial chains and the urgent technological needs of leading enterprises in Xi'an [1] - The project funding cap has been reduced from 10 million to 5 million yuan, with a shift to a "lump-sum" funding management approach [2] Group 1 - The revised measures emphasize the need for projects to target critical core technologies and key components, ensuring that successful projects can lead to industry-wide application [1] - The Xi'an Science and Technology Bureau will regularly organize expert evaluations to select impactful technology needs for public announcement [1] - The project implementation period has been extended from 1-2 years to 1-3 years to accommodate the complexity of certain technology projects [2] Group 2 - The revised measures eliminate the classification of direct and indirect costs in funding management to improve the efficiency of financial resource utilization [2] - The new guidelines include detailed performance evaluation criteria and acceptance processes to ensure project quality and goal achievement [1][2]
